Following a corporate career with Nissan Motor Company, Cable and Wireless and BT, where Trevor held a number of senior sales, marketing and logistics positions roles, Trevor and his wife, Sam, set up an IT consultancy, Mezenet, in 1997.
Mezenet became the UK’s leading provider of SAP Business Intelligence Solutions to corporate customers, including Unilever, the BBC and Novartis. Having grown revenues to c. £4,000,000 Trevor sold Mezenet to Unilog, the fifth largest IT consultancy in France, in December 2003.
In October 2005, following his surprise at the lack of care available for his grandfather Trevor purchased the UK Master Franchise for Home Instead Senior Care, a company that specialises in providing a range of personal, home help and companionship care services to older people. Helping them to live at own home for as long as possible.
Over the last four years the company has expanded rapidly and now has more than 40 offices countrywide, generating a combined annual turnover in excess of £10,000,000 and employing c.1000 carers and office staff.
This rapid success has been acknowledged with a number of awards, including Barclays National Start Up Business of the Year 2008 and the NHS NW Dignity In Care Award also in 2008. More recently, in the 2009 BFA Franchisor of the Year awards, they won the HSBC Award for Enterprise.
Trevor is also a qualified business coach and has five children.
